Activities to mark the final funeral rites and memorial service of the late Ekumfi Paramount chiefs have started at the forecourt of the Ekumfi Paramount Chief's Palace at Ebiram.
Odeefo Akyin VIII and elders will soon be seated for the program to officially begin.
There is going to be a rich display of Asafo dance as various Asafo groups are in procession to the venue.
Myjoyonline's Photo journalist David Andoh is at the scene.
